Understanding partial dominance is crucial because it directly relates to predicting phenotypes in heterozygous conditions. In a scenario of partial dominance, the phenotype of heterozygous individuals is a blend of the two alleles, rather than one allele completely masking the other. This means that individuals with one dominant allele and one recessive allele will display a phenotype that is intermediate between the two homozygous individuals.

For example, if a flower has a red allele (dominant) and a white allele (recessive), instead of producing only red flowers or only white flowers, partial dominance might result in pink flowers. This blending helps geneticists and breeders to anticipate the possible traits that offspring may inherit when considering different allele combinations.
